Output 3ddb8d6f7c1f23db93c3816a5102d41c308ef9700de03aee81c94dea517b3b61:0

value
28854
script pubkey
OP_0 OP_PUSHBYTES_20 a0d307ff9d469c260863a89952f0d3fe17c1bf3d
address
bc1q5rfs0luag6wzvzrr4zv49uxnlctur0earc927c
transaction
3ddb8d6f7c1f23db93c3816a5102d41c308ef9700de03aee81c94dea517b3b61
confirmations
322617
spent
true